The SteelSeries Tusq in-Ear Mobile Gaming Headset combines dynamic composite drivers with a dual microphone system featuring a detachable boom mic, delivering superior sound and voice clarity. Its ergonomic suspension design and three sizes of silicone ear tips ensure a comfortable, secure fit for extended gaming sessions. Compatible with any device via a 3.5mm jack, this lightweight headset is engineered for mobile and multiplatform gaming, offering pro-grade audio performance in a sleek, portable form factor.

Great sound quality and mic is clear and loud to other players! PS5
I already have the SteelSeries Arctis 7P+ headset and love them with my PS5....best headset I've ever owned even compared to the proprietary Sony playstation headsets....so I trusted the name already. Sometimes the full on headset is just too imersive as I game in the same room as I watch TV with my wife. Sometimes for more casual gaming sessions I need just one ear in the game and keep an ear for her as well. The full headset is akward to wear over one ear for an extended period, so I like the wired ear bud as an alternative. I can just put one earbud in and still hear whats going on around me in the house. I used to love the PSVita mobile wired headset but they broke and its no longer available so the search began for the replacement. I found this mobile gaming headset from the company I already know makes high quality products and gave them a try. The sound is increadible and the mic is super clear and chat friends say it produces perfect sound. I did compare the included boom mic adapter vs the inline mic but they said they were both good but the built in mic souded even better. I thought a boom mic on an earbud was strange but you don't even need it. I fired up COD MW2 and cranked the max volume as a test and it was actually too loud even though it was super clear. When I shot the shotgun it sounded like I was shooting a real shotgun without ear protection!!! I like the top end volume to be too much and that tells you it is a real prformer! Definately recommend this even as a primary gaming headset or mobile. No distortion at high levels and COD footsteps were easy to hear....

Unbeatable for the price
With a slight tune these can sound great, the bottom end can get a little mushy at times, not unbearably so. The cable is short, though for me that's perfect since I primarily use them with my laptop. They are a good compromise for portability, audio quality, and price. The sound quality of the drivers is better than any wireless headphones I've heard by this point, although that's more of a limitation of bluetooth that a wired headset doesn't have to deal with. The audio sounds like a slightly stankier version of my iems, the microphone has a little hum with no filtering, but even a subtle noise filter takes care of it well without destroying the audio quality. The mic is honestly better than most gaming headsets I've ever heard or used, even from headsets that cost triple what these do. Overall I'd say these are a very solid setup, if the cable proves to be too short a simple extension doesn't hurt to have ditto on a splitter if you need it. Would recommend for laptop use.

Complete Junk
I have two pairs of these (one for me and one for my housemate). They are precisely the same. First, the microphone is VERY loose. Like, you can knock it out of the socket with an aggressive whip of the head. Furthermore, don't bother trying to replace it, because I tried two others and they fit the same and didn't work and it's hard to fit a replacement since there is a small recess that most options don't fit into. Second, the sound quality is terrible. It's "fine" at moderate to low volume, if a little anemic. However, at anything approaching medium loud to loud, they distort heavily and are absolutely unlistenable. Any significant bass breaks up and crackles and it's clear continued use will blow out the drivers. Finally, you can't fit any aftermarket tips on these. Everything just pops off. So, don't bother trying to get foam tips or other better isolating solutions. They won't fit. Even if they fit on the buds, they will not hold and will stay in your ear when you remove the buds. Find a different solution. These are like 10x the cost they should be given the quality and other options out there.
